The Bullet is finally at the marina. It’s not running yet, but we’re at the point of just a couple little things. One more day and I think we’re good. The 509s. What a pain rerigging everything is. I’ve got the wiring mostly figured out and now I’m onto plumbing. I found that the placement of my oil filter heads wouldn’t work so I’m making brackets to relocate them to the port cylinder head. That cleans up some of the hose routing and keeps stuff away from the exhaust. I’m also making new brackets for my oil coolers. Cutting aluminum plate is a pain. The cutting wheels get jammed up with aluminum slag. Just saying. One area of real concern was the fuel pumps. I wasn’t comfortable using my Holley blue pumps (not USCG rated) so I bit the bullet and ordered a pair of Aeromotive 140 gph marine-rated fuel pumps. I figured $600 added was a much better direction vs blowing up the boat (and friends and family). They’re mounted and now I just need to plumb them in.
